Do ya'll over in West OZ say "ya'll" too? There are several different forms of ya'll over here in the states. First off, "Ya'll" is a southern thing. Just so ya'll know.
Yankees (mostly anyone who doesn't come from the south, or who we don't know) don't ever say ya'll. If a yankee does say ya'll, they're not fooling us. We still know they're a yankee.
There are different forms of ya'll. There's the old south, polite "You All". Then there's just "Ya'll" ... a contraction of "You All". Then there's "All Ya'll". When someone says "All Ya'll", they're usually referring to Yankees. Like "Where'd all ya'll come from?" But it can be used in a positive way as well like, "All ya'll come on over to the barbecue, Sunday."
Oh, and if someone uses "ya'll", whatever you do, don't refer to them as a 'yankee' or a 'yank' . Trust me on this.
